每週課程內容及預計進度 Weekly scheduled progress

        
週次日期授課內容及主題
12017/09/18~2017/09/24課程介紹
22017/09/25~2017/10/01The loci and mechanisms of leadership: Exploring a more comprehensive view of leadership theory
32017/10/02~2017/10/08Using self-expansion theory to integrate traditional and contemporary approaches
42017/10/09~2017/10/15A network analysis of leadership theory
52017/10/16~2017/10/22A theory of leader development across multiple domains
62017/10/23~2017/10/29The role of the self-regulatory focus in leadership processes
72017/10/30~2017/11/05A social process of leadership identity construction in organizations
82017/11/06~2017/11/12Moralized leadership: The construction and consequences of ethical leader perceptions
92017/11/13~2017/11/19期中停課一週
102017/11/20~2017/11/26The role of surrogates in charismatic leadership processes
112017/11/27~2017/12/03The social functions of emotional complexity for leaders
122017/12/04~2017/12/10Niche constructions and the evolution of leadership
132017/12/11~2017/12/17Individual reactions to leadership succession in workgroups
142017/12/18~2017/12/24Exploring the dynamics surrounding the appointment of women to precarious leadership positions
152017/12/25~2017/12/31Intergroup leadership in organizations: Leading across group and organizational boundaries
162018/01/01~2018/01/07An emotional process theory of how subordinates appraise, experience, and respond to abusive supervision over time
172018/01/08~2018/01/14綜合討論
182018/01/15~2018/01/21期末停課一週
